Transaction 66e20e936bb9657be60bbbd3c4971c0f45182dbc7ac1d306598cbe20fcf146b3

1 Input
2 Outputs
  • 66e20e936bb9657be60bbbd3c4971c0f45182dbc7ac1d306598cbe20fcf146b3:0
  • value  765857
    address  1H3Pxj3hidYSbC72c27EJaxW2x1ta4WVzt
  • 66e20e936bb9657be60bbbd3c4971c0f45182dbc7ac1d306598cbe20fcf146b3:1
  • value  5300000
    address  1CzE9o6Fv6CagtsDiVftXd6PamHwdsxPSD